Unmatched Versatility and Space

The 2016 Sprinter truly shines with its impressive array of configurations. Whether you need a cargo van for deliveries or a passenger van for transporting groups, the Sprinter adapts. It’s available in multiple body styles, including cargo and passenger versions, and offers two wheelbase lengths along with regular and high roof options. For maximum cargo capacity, the cargo van even boasts a super high roof variant. Boasting an interior clearance of 7 feet in certain configurations, the Sprinter provides ample room for various needs, from hauling equipment to comfortable passenger transport. Furthermore, for businesses operating in regions with challenging weather, the distinctive availability of four-wheel drive sets the Sprinter apart in its class.

Driving Experience and Performance

Stepping into the driver’s seat of the 2016 Sprinter reveals a commanding view of the road, reminiscent of an SUV rather than a typical commercial van. Its maneuverability is surprisingly nimble, defying its substantial size, making it easier to navigate tight city streets and loading docks. While the Sprinter provides adequate power for urban driving with both its standard four-cylinder diesel and optional V6 diesel engines, highway acceleration can feel somewhat restrained. It’s worth noting that competitors may offer more powerful engine options, but the Sprinter prioritizes efficiency and reliability over outright speed.

Competitive Landscape

When considering alternatives, the 2016 Ford Transit emerges as a strong contender, sharing a similar modern design and offering car-like handling. The Transit also boasts a range of powerful engines, including a five-cylinder diesel and a potent turbocharged V6. The 2016 Ram ProMaster, while providing value, presents a less conventional driving experience due to its bus-like steering setup. For budget-conscious buyers, the 2016 Nissan NV offers a lower entry price and an available V8 engine with significant towing capacity.
